Warning Signs You Need Bathroom Water Removal

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ors in your bathroom can be a sign of water damage or a moisture issue.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s time to call our team.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or a structural issue. If you notice this in your bathroom, it’s essential to address it quickly to prevent further damage.

Stains or Water Marks on Walls

Stains or water marks on your bathroom walls can be a sign of water damage or a plumbing issue. If you notice this, it’s time to call our team to investigate and fix the problem.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per in your bathroom can be a sign of moisture or water damage. If you notice this, it’s essential to address it quickly to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as standing water or mineral deposits, is a clear sign that you need bathroom water removal services.

Water Stains on Ceilings

Water stains on your bathroom ceiling can be a sign of a roof leak or a plumbing issue. If you notice this, it’s time to call our team to investigate and fix the problem.

Bathroom Water Removal Cost in Story City, IA

The cost of bathroom water removal in Story City, IA,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ates, and we’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and extraction. $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and ease of access.
Drying and dehumidification. $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and local humidity levels.
Cleaning and sanitizing. $500 – $2,000 Type of surfaces, extent of contamination, and required cleaning products.
Restoration and repairs. $2,000 – $10,000 Type of materials, extent of damage, and labor required.
Insurance claims and documentation. $0 – $1,000 Complexity of claims process, documentation required, and fees associated.
